Default Voicemail Message Forwarding in one-X Portal for IP Office

We've recently rolled out the new one-X Portal server (Version: 9.0.1.0 build 26) and switched over all of our users to one-X Portal from Phone Manager Pro, because Phone Manager Pro licences are no longer available and the software isn't supported anymore.

We've lost the ability to forward voicemail messages to other users within the software - It was a feature we all used and heavily relied upon in the Phone Manager Pro software. Is this something Avaya is working on to bring back (hopefully soon)?
